About the role

As the Director of Product, you will work closely with Game Design leads in defining the product strategy for our pre-production title. This includes writing product specifications, implementing features, and leveraging data insights to deliver business outcomes that meaningfully improve metrics and enhance the player experience.

What you'll achieve

  • Drive the product towards a successful commercial launch through the development and release of new features as well as iterative improvements on existing ones
  • Deliver clear, concise, and thorough product specifications to cross functional teams responsible for implementing these systems and tools
  • Lead a team of Product Managers and cross-discipline development teams to deliver world-class products
  • Be acutely aware of our competitors and their live-operations and monetization designs, becoming an expert in top mid-core mobile F2P titles
  • Generate revenue forecasts and align content release cadences to achieve targets
  • Establish an A/B testing roadmap and manage data readouts to continually iterate and optimize monetization KPIs
What you'll need to be successful
  • 8+ years of relevant Product experience in F2P mobile gaming or in a closely-related space
  • Proven experience working on a Top Grossing F2P mobile title in a leadership role as well as in a hands-on day-to-day execution capacity
  • Deep knowledge and expertise around driving monetization and player engagement
  • Strong analytical skills and ability to translate large datasets into actionable insights; experience using Looker and writing SQL queries a plus
  • Strong quantitative skills and expert level proficiency with Excel/spreadsheets
  • A holistic view of game systems and the downstream effects of all product design decisions throughout both the product and player lifecycle
  • A firm understanding of fundamental design principles, game economies, and player psychology that allows you to design from first principles
  • A natural curiosity and eagerness to learn - we believe this is essential to our ability to stay ahead of the market and value this over years of experience
